Many asbestos-related companies responsible for m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ses have been bankrupted. As a result, they have established trust funds to pay victims.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ist clients file bankruptcy claims.

Asbestos law firms are determined to make the legal procedure as easy for their clients as they can. They keep their clients informed throughout the process, and are ready to go to court to protect their client's rights.

In a mesothelioma trial, lawyers prepare and present evidence that demonstrates the impact of asbestos exposure on each client's condition. This involves presenting medical records, research studies and other information to prove that the asbestos business is responsible. They will claim that the asbestos companies knew about the dangers of their products and concealed this information which put their customers at risk of serious illnesses.

An experienced mesothelioma law firm has the resources to meet their clients to discuss their asbestos exposure, build a strong case, and then file it in the most appropriate jurisdiction. Some states have different statutes of limitation affecting when a lawsuit can be filed, and some have more favorable courtrooms for these cases. The attorneys must also know which local resources to utilize for experts witnesses, like medical professionals and industrial hygienists.

Mesothelioma lawyers must collect evidence to prove their client's asbestos exposure as well as the severity of the symptoms. This can include medical records, laboratory test results, work histories, compensation claims along with other documents related to employment and finances. Many asbestos-related companies were faced with a lot of lawsuits by victims and eventually had to declare bankruptcy. In order to pay victims, these companies set up bankruptcy trusts. A mesothelioma lawyer can help clients make a claim by describing the reasons why they were exposed to asbestos and which companies are accountable.

A mesothelioma case can seek compensatory damages for a victim's losses such as medical bills, lost income and the loss of a loved one. A mesothelioma lawsuit could include a wrongful-death claim for a loved one who has passed away due to the illness.
